Housing ResLife
A Place to Call Home Honors Housing
At the Schreyer Honors College, honors housing is far more than just a room in a residence hall. In Atherton and Simmons, the two honors housing residence halls, you'll find Scholars discussing class projects, holding meetings for student organizations, or simply socializing. Both of our residence halls hold a prime campus location, near classrooms and recreational facilities, steps away from the HUB, and just across the street from downtown State College.

Top Tips
You must select honors housing in your first year in order to be guaranteed space for subsequent years.
About 70% of the students living in Atherton and Simmons are Schreyer Scholars.
Scholars living in honors housing may choose to room with someone who is not a Scholar.
Many of the programs sponsored by the Honors College take place in Atherton or Simmons.
Community Builders Scholar Assistants
Scholar Assistants are upperclass Scholars living in the honors residence halls who are here to foster a sense of community among our students. They can help you identify academic advising resources, answer questions about your class schedule, and, most importantly, make you aware of a wide range of benefits afforded to Scholars. They also help to organize diverse out-of-classroom activities, fun and relaxing social programs, and interactive panel discussions with faculty and Scholar alumni.

Sharing Their Experiences Scholar Ambassadors
A team of Scholars who serve as ambassadors for the Honors College, Scholar Ambassadors represent the College at special events for alumni and donors, provide tours of campus and honors housing, develop and lead philanthropic campaigns, meet with visiting families, and share their experiences as Schreyer Scholars.
